Description:
This elegant Japanese lacquered pedestal tray, or takatsuki (高月), has a graceful elevated form traditionally used for presenting sweets, fruit, or other offerings. The piece consists of a shallow circular dish supported by a slender central stem and a broad, rounded foot, creating a refined and well-balanced silhouette.
The entire stand is finished in a deep glossy black lacquer, providing a dramatic background for the delicately applied autumnal decoration. The upper tray is ornamented with several stylized maple leaves (momiji) rendered in warm gold, bronze, and subdued brown tones. Their asymmetrical placement gives the composition a natural sense of movement while preserving the restrained elegance characteristic of Japanese lacquerware.
The lower foot is decorated separately with a flowering motif, including a softly rendered blossom and accompanying foliage in gold and muted metallic tones. This subtle continuation of the decoration from the tray to the base gives the entire object a unified appearance without making the design overly elaborate.
The contrast between the highly polished black lacquer and the warm metallic motifs is particularly attractive, while the tall pedestal form lends the piece a formal, ceremonial quality. Such elevated stands were traditionally used in Japanese interiors and formal settings to present food, sweets, or decorative objects.
The piece is accompanied by its original wooden storage box, bearing old handwritten inscriptions and paper labels. One of the labels identifies the object as 高月 (takatsuki), providing useful provenance and context for the piece.
Overall, this is a refined example of Japanese decorative lacquerware, combining an elegant traditional form with restrained seasonal ornament.
